Both dramas follow a group of LGBT+ friends who go through real-life scenarios. Gay Ok Bangkok has a more serious and mature tone while Diary of Tootsies is a bit more comedic, yet both dramas touch on realistic story plots.
Both are a story of young first love b/w a kind good-hearted killer and an innocent rich daddy's girl.
The plot of an artist falling for a lone hit-man and entangled w/ the cop hunting him is closer to K-movie Daisy ....
BUT, the feel of the characters and especially the romance at the center, is very close to A Moment of Romance.
Also, in 1998 version, the Male lead has similar looks and style to Andy Lau .... the hair, the jacket , and the motorcycle.
